The RTF document contains embedded OLE objects, specifically triggering the CVE-2017-11882 vulnerability related to the Equation Editor. This exploit allows for arbitrary code execution upon activation, likely leading to the download and execution of a secondary payload. The presence of multiple OLE object-related heuristics and the specific CVE firing strongly indicate this attack vector.

  • Equation Editor activation — CVE-2017-11882 related high CVE related CVE_2017_11882_ACTIVATION_RELATED
    RTF decodes to an Equation.3 ProgID and requests OLE activation with \objemb plus \objupdate. This reaches the legacy Equation Editor attack surface used by CVE-2017-11882/CVE-2018-0802 documents, but the malformed MTEF/native payload needed for stronger attribution was not recovered.
  • Split hex Equation Editor ProgID + OLE object critical RTF_EQUATION_EDITOR
    RTF embeds the Equation.3 ProgID as hex bytes near OLE object activation and splits the byte stream with whitespace or an ignorable RTF group. This is an Equation Editor OLE activation surface commonly used by CVE-2017-11882 / CVE-2018-0802 exploit documents.
  • \objupdate forces OLE activation high RTF_OBJUPDATE
    RTF contains \objupdate — forces automatic OLE object instantiation when the document is opened, bypassing user interaction. Almost exclusively seen in Equation Editor exploit documents.
